16//! Blockchain data adapter for [NautilusTrader](http://nautilustrader.io).
17//!
18//! The `nautilus-blockchain` crate provides a high-performance, universal, extensible adapter for ingesting
19//! DeFi data from decentralized exchanges (DEXs), liquidity pools, and on-chain events.
20//! It enables you to power analytics pipelines and trading strategies with real-time and historical
21//! on-chain data.

30//! # Feature flags
31//!
32//! This crate provides feature flags to control source code inclusion during compilation,
33//! depending on the intended use case, i.e. whether to provide Python bindings
34//! for the [nautilus_trader](https://pypi.org/project/nautilus_trader) Python package,
35//! or as part of a Rust only build.
36//!
37//! - `hypersync`: Enables the [HyperSync](https://envio.dev/#hypersync) client integration.
38//! - `python`: Enables Python bindings from [PyO3](https://pyo3.rs).
39//! - `extension-module`: Builds as a Python extension module (used with `python`).
